Python для анализа данных – с чего начать, что должен знать и уметь специалист

Python-аналитик — специалист, который превращает данные в решения с помощью программирования и аналитики. Анализ данных на Python с нуля — это востребованное направление, где сочетаются IT и бизнес. Такие специалисты помогают компаниям понимать показатели, находить точки роста и оптимизировать процессы.

Как стать Python-аналитиком с нуля – что нужно знать
Время чтения: 3 мин.
Поделиться: 

Содержание

В этой статье вы узнаете:

 

Суть профессии

Python-аналитик с нуля занимается сбором, обработкой и анализом данных с использованием языка Python и специализированных библиотек. Он автоматизирует рутинные задачи, обрабатывает большие объемы информации, строит визуализации и помогает бизнесу принимать решения. Python для анализа данных позволяет работать с таблицами, базами данных и сложными вычислениями. Специалист взаимодействует с менеджерами, аналитиками и разработчиками, переводя данные в понятные выводы. От его работы зависит точность прогнозов, эффективность процессов и качество стратегических решений компании.

 

Что должен уметь специалист

Чтобы эффективно работать Python-аналитиком, специалист должен владеть следующими практическими навыками:

  • Сбор и подготовка данных – умение получать данные из разных источников, очищать их от ошибок и приводить к структурированному виду для дальнейшего анализа.
  • Программирование на Python – уверенное владение синтаксисом, структурами данных и базовыми алгоритмами для обработки информации.
  • Работа с библиотеками анализа – использование pandas и NumPy для фильтрации, агрегации и трансформации данных.
  • Визуализация данных – построение графиков и диаграмм с помощью matplotlib, seaborn и аналогичных инструментов.
  • SQL-запросы – извлечение данных из баз, объединение таблиц и подготовка выборок.
  • Аналитическое мышление – способность находить закономерности и интерпретировать результаты.
  • Автоматизация анализа – написание скриптов для ускорения обработки данных и повторяющихся задач.
  • Работа с большими данными – понимание принципов обработки крупных массивов информации.
  • Коммуникация с бизнесом – объяснение результатов анализа и формирование рекомендаций.
  • Документирование – оформление отчетов, выводов и логики анализа.

 

Что нужно знать / изучать

Python-аналитику важно не только владеть инструментами, но и понимать контекст данных. Чем глубже специалист разбирается в бизнесе, тем точнее он интерпретирует результаты и тем выше его ценность для компании.

  1. Основы программирования на Python – синтаксис, функции, структуры данных, обработка исключений. Эти знания позволяют писать эффективный и понятный код для анализа данных.
  2. Библиотеки анализа данных – pandas, NumPy, их методы и возможности для обработки, фильтрации и агрегации информации. Это основной инструмент Python-аналитика.
  3. Основы статистики – средние значения, распределения, корреляции, вероятности. Эти знания помогают правильно интерпретировать данные и избегать ошибок.
  4. Методы анализа данных – описательная, диагностическая и предиктивная аналитика. Это позволяет находить закономерности и строить прогнозы.
  5. Визуализация данных – принципы построения графиков, выбор формата отображения информации и создание наглядных отчетов.
  6. SQL и базы данных – структура таблиц, связи, индексы и запросы. Это необходимо для получения данных из хранилищ.
  7. Работа с большими данными – принципы обработки больших объемов информации, оптимизация вычислений и использование распределённых систем.
  8. A/B-тестирование – методы проверки гипотез, анализ результатов экспериментов и принятие решений на основе данных.
  9. Бизнес-процессы – понимание логики работы компаний, маркетинга, продаж и финансовых показателей. Это помогает применять анализ на практике.
  10. Основы машинного обучения – базовые алгоритмы и их применение для анализа и прогнозирования.

 

Где учиться

Овладеть профессией можно двумя основными путями:

Самостоятельно:

  • Изучение Python, аналитики и библиотек через книги, видеоуроки и практику на реальных данных.
  • Плюсы: доступность, гибкость, возможность учиться в удобном темпе и выбирать направления.
  • Минусы: отсутствие структуры, сложность системного освоения и нехватка обратной связи.

Курсы:

  • Обучение Python-аналитике с практическими заданиями и реальными кейсами.
  • Плюсы: структурированная программа, практика, поддержка наставников и разбор ошибок.
  • Минусы: стоимость, ограниченные сроки обучения и фиксированный темп.

Вы можете сравнить условия обучения нескольких учебных центров.

Список курсов: https://www.rosbo.ru/study/themes/python-dlya-analiza-dannyh

 

Развитие и практика

Для профессионального роста Python-аналитику важно постоянно развивать навыки:

  • Практика на реальных данных – участие в проектах помогает закрепить знания и понять реальные задачи бизнеса.
  • Изучение новых инструментов – освоение библиотек, технологий и методов анализа повышает эффективность.
  • Развитие в смежных направлениях – переход в data science, продуктовую или маркетинговую аналитику.
  • Создание портфолио – разработка собственных проектов и кейсов для демонстрации навыков.
  • Обмен опытом – участие в сообществах и взаимодействие с другими специалистами.

 

Какие качества нужно развивать

Успешный Python-аналитик должен обладать следующими качествами:

  • Аналитическое мышление – способность разбирать сложные данные и находить закономерности.
  • Внимательность к деталям – точность при работе с данными и расчетами.
  • Любознательность – стремление изучать новые инструменты и технологии.
  • Коммуникабельность – умение объяснять сложные выводы простым языком.
  • Ответственность – понимание влияния анализа на решения бизнеса.

 

Заключение

Python-аналитик востребован в IT и бизнесе. Перспективы зависят от опыта, навыков и уровня проектов. Постоянное развитие, практика и профессионализм позволяют строить карьеру и принимать решения, влияющие на эффективность компании.

 

СТАТЬИ
Как стать Специалистом в области Data Science с нуля – что нужно знать

Специалист в области Data Science помогает компаниям принимать решения на основе данных, используя математические методы и алгоритмы. Data Science с нуля — это одно из самых востребованных направлений, где сочетаются программирование, аналитика и статистика. Такие специалисты работают с большими...

Как стать Руководителем-аналитиком с нуля – что нужно знать

Руководитель-аналитик — специалист, который объединяет управление и анализ данных, принимая стратегические решения на основе метрик. Аналитика для руководителей становится ключевым навыком в бизнесе: такие специалисты управляют командами, процессами и развитием компании, обеспечивая рост и...

Как стать SQL-аналитиком с нуля – что нужно знать

SQL-аналитик — специалист, который извлекает, обрабатывает и интерпретирует данные из баз данных, превращая их в управленческие решения. Анализ данных на SQL с нуля — это востребованное направление, где сочетаются технические навыки и понимание бизнеса. Такие специалисты работают в IT, финансах...

Как стать Python-аналитиком с нуля – что нужно знать

Python-аналитик — специалист, который превращает данные в решения с помощью программирования и аналитики. Анализ данных на Python с нуля — это востребованное направление, где сочетаются IT и бизнес. Такие специалисты помогают компаниям понимать показатели, находить точки роста и оптимизировать...

Как стать BI-аналитиком с нуля – что нужно знать

BI-аналитик помогает компаниям принимать решения на основе данных, превращая сложные массивы информации в наглядные отчёты и дашборды. BI-аналитика с нуля — это востребованное направление, где ценится умение анализировать показатели и объяснять их бизнесу. Специалисты работают в IT, финансах,...

Как стать Аналитиком с нуля – что нужно знать

Аналитик помогает компаниям принимать решения на основе данных, выявляя закономерности и точки роста. Аналитика для начинающих — это вход в востребованную профессию, где важно не просто работать с цифрами, а уметь интерпретировать их и превращать в понятные и полезные выводы для бизнеса.

Как стать Специалистом по Zabbix с нуля – что нужно знать

Специалист по Zabbix отвечает за мониторинг IT-инфраструктуры и предотвращение сбоев в работе систем. Работа с Zabbix востребована в компаниях, где важна стабильность сервисов и контроль нагрузки. Профессия даёт быстрый вход в DevOps и системное администрирование.